For years, Trijicon scopes have earned a name as the benchmark in glass for marksmen. Known globally, their commitment to ruggedness and consistent performance, especially under demanding conditions, is unsurpassed. The company’s use of durable materials and its patented tritium-powered reticles have cemented its place as a trusted choice for military personnel, law enforcement agencies, and civilian enthusiasts too, providing unwavering accuracy and visibility even when energy sources fail. This focus on ultimate longevity guarantees that a Trij-icon scope will remain a faithful companion for years to come of shooting.

Understanding Trijicon's Illuminating Technology

Trijicon’s celebrated fiber optic systems are a cornerstone of contemporary aiming devices, offering enhanced visibility in dim conditions. These aren't your typical glow-in-the-dark elements; Trijicon’s approach utilizes true fiber optics, meaning they actually receive ambient light and transmit it to the shooter. Understanding how this works involves appreciating the core principle: bundles of incredibly thin glass fibers are strategically positioned within the reticle. During daylight, these fibers appear as bright green or yellow dots, acting like miniature beacons. At night, they efficiently collect even minimal ambient light and radiate it to provide a visible aiming point.
